Output 3ebecb16608b71c52df85f6cb9567ad8719dc308f4cc5c54fa82623ebd0a6ca9:1

value
558456551
script pubkey
OP_0 OP_PUSHBYTES_20 36d46c0291522b702ad9e88ea669364d3592a446
address
bc1qxm2xcq532g4hq2keaz82v6fkf56e9fzxlgm2fg
transaction
3ebecb16608b71c52df85f6cb9567ad8719dc308f4cc5c54fa82623ebd0a6ca9